How were woolly mammoths adapted to their environment?

The woolly mammoth was well adapted to the cold environment during the last ice age. It was covered in fur, with an outer covering of long guard hairs and a shorter undercoat. The colour of the coat varied from dark to light. The ears and tail were short to minimise frostbite and heat loss.

How will mammoths save the world?

Mammoth-like creatures could help restore this ecosystem by trampling shrubs, knocking over trees, and fertilising grasses with their faeces. Theoretically, this could help reduce climate change. If the current Siberian permafrost melts, it will release potent greenhouse gases.

Can we clone a mammoth?

Cloning of mammals has improved in the last two decades, but no viable mammoth tissue or its intact genome has been found to attempt cloning. According to one research team, a mammoth cannot be recreated, but they will try to eventually grow in an "artificial womb" a hybrid elephant with some woolly mammoth traits.

Did they find a frozen mammoth?

Yuka is the best-preserved woolly mammoth (Mammuthus primigenius) carcass ever found. It was discovered by local Siberian tusk hunters in 2010. ... After its discovery, Yuka spent two years stored and preserved in a natural refrigerator, the local permafrost ('lednik'), at Yukagir.

What is your view about the process of bringing extinct organisms back to life?

Cloning is a commonly suggested method for the potential restoration of an extinct species. It can be done by extracting the nucleus from a preserved cell from the extinct species and swapping it into an egg, without a nucleus, of that species' nearest living relative. ...
